About
Mark Sivak is a leading researcher in the field of rehabilitation robotics, with a focused expertise in developing advanced haptic and robotic systems for hand therapy. His major contributions lie at the intersection of robotics, interactive gaming, and virtual reality, designed to aid patients recovering from neurological motor deficits. Sivak pioneered the use of novel Electro-Rheological Fluid (ERF) based actuators to create responsive, safe, and controllable robotic interfaces. His most cited work, "A robotic hand rehabilitation system with interactive gaming using novel Electro-Rheological Fluid based actuators" (2010, 17 citations), introduced a two-degree-of-freedom robotic interface that facilitates coordinated, repetitive task-specific exercises. This was complemented by his subsequent study, "Haptic system for hand rehabilitation integrating an interactive game with an advanced robotic device" (2010, 13 citations), which further integrated haptic feedback with immersive virtual reality. Collectively, these works have laid a critical foundation for modern, patient-engaging neurorehabilitation technologies, demonstrating how robotics can transform recovery from stroke and spinal cord injuries.
